Was once A+, now is F due to cheapened construction
I have used Gamma2's seals for over ten years. I have purchased in total, approximately 100. Until recently, I recommended these to everyone. They were strong, durable, and effective. Recently, however, it appears that Gamma2 chose to modify its lid design. Many cracked at the very first tap of the rubber mallet. This is the same rubber mallet I've used to install all of my other Gamma2 seals over the past ten years, doing it the way that is recommended by Gamma2 themselves.
The seals I received are very different from the ones I used to use. The plastic is brittle. The o-rings are loose. Screw-in tightening feels springy, instead of solid. And the whole set feels light - enough so that I took a new seal and one of my old Gamma2 seals to a scale and weighed them. The previous seals weigh in at 337 grams. The new ones are 295 grams. I suspect that if I took a micrometer to measure the thickness of the seal ring's plastic, it would also be thinner. To sum up, these are the problems evident in the lids I have purchased in 2020:
- brittle plastic deforms easily and cracks when struck with mallet
- lids do not stay sealed; "springy" light plastic means lids unseal themselves a few days later even after being tightly screwed in
- orings are oversized and routinely fall out during regular use.
